
Geopolitical tensions in the Middle East are escalating as the Israel-Iran conflict continues without signs of abating, and former President Trump has called for the evacuation of Tehran; these events have contributed to a jump in oil prices.
Escalating geopolitical tensions in the Middle East, specifically the ongoing Israel-Iran conflict showing no signs of abatement and a reported call from former US President Trump for the evacuation of Tehran around June 16-17, 2025, have directly contributed to a jump in global oil prices.
